#bbb637 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bbb637 is composed of 73.3% red, 71.4%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.7% magenta, 70.6%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 57.7 degrees, a saturation of 54.5% and a lightness of 47.5%. #bbb637 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6e with #776d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#bbb637
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050502 is the darkest color, while #fcfcf5 is the lightest one.
